Daimler and Geely create "premium Uber" in China

Daimler Mobility Services and Geely Group Company announced today that they will form a premium ride-hailing joint venture in China. The 50-50 joint venture will provide ride-hailing mobility services in several Chinese cities using premium vehicles including but not limited to Mercedes-Benz models.

The fleet initially will include Mercedes-Benz S-Class, E-Class and V-Class and Maybach vehicles and could be supplemented by premium electric vehicles of the Geely Group.

This is the first project to take shape since Li Shufu, chairman of Zhejiang Geely Holding Group Co. Ltd. and Volvo Cars, bought a 9.7 per cent stake in Daimler.
